有没有快速添加所有未定义方法的方法?

时间:2012-02-06 23:15:36

标签: eclipse

最近我一直在使用很多JUnit测试,这些测试具有我需要在我的代码中实现的方法的预定义名称。我发现“创建方法'x'”工具非常有用,但我想知道是否有一个工具可以创建所有未定义的方法,有人会碰巧知道吗?这真的不是一个很大的问题,但对于我来说,只需一次性添加所有缺失的方法而不是一个一个就很方便。

1 个答案:

答案 0 :(得分:1)

我担心这是不可能的。 Eclipse能够生成实现接口所需的所有方法,但是这里似乎没有接口。如果我理解你的场景是正确的,你得到的单元测试不能编译,因为你的类还没有提供测试的方法。

当类已经存在时,Eclipse应该建议您创建一个具有所需签名的方法。这就是你可能所说的“一个接一个”。 在您的情况下,最快的方法是:

  • 创建课程
  • 进入单元测试
  • 使用command + .跳过所有非编译方法,并使用自动建议创建方法